Kashmir is renowned for its breathtaking landscapes, characterized by lush green forests, majestic mountains, and serene lakes. However, the increasing influx of tourists poses significant challenges to the region's delicate environment. As more visitors flock to this picturesque destination, the adverse effects of environmental pollution have become increasingly evident.
The rise in tourism activities has led to littering, deforestation, and pollution of water bodies, threatening the very beauty that attracts travelers. To combat these issues, there is an urgent need to promote ecotourism, which emphasizes sustainable practices that protect the environment while allowing visitors to enjoy the region's natural wonders.
Local authorities and stakeholders are encouraged to implement eco-friendly initiatives, such as waste management systems, awareness campaigns, and conservation programs. By fostering a culture of respect for nature among tourists and residents alike, Kashmir can preserve its pristine environment for future generations while continuing to thrive as a premier tourist destination. Embracing sustainable tourism practices will ensure that Kashmir remains a jewel of natural beauty in an increasingly polluted world.
